Also very effective and without chemicals, but not always available and not suitable for cast iron pans. For this cleaning method, you will need a gas burner or a blowtorch. Also needed:
It is also better to entrust this procedure to the husband and carry it out on the street. It is necessary to put the brick on a small edge (vertically) and put the pan upside down on it. Burn the bottom with a burner until it smokes. Here is an example of this method in a video:
This usually takes 15-20 minutes. When the smoke stops, put the pan into a bowl of cold water. Steam must go. Due to the temperature difference, any burning will move away from the surface and be completely cleaned with a metal washcloth.
It is worth mentioning that this cleaning method is not suitable for cast iron pans. There is a high risk that cast iron will burst due to temperature differences

Another option is cleaning with not quite kitchen remedy🙂 In this case, it is better to use a cleaner sewer pipes- alkali (aka sodium hydroxide).
Fill a large plastic bucket with grout (as instructed) and dip the pan into it. Just make sure the product you are buying is pure lye. 500 g of alkali is enough for 5 liters of water.
Please note: you must add lye to water, not pour water on lye. Otherwise, it may cause a violent chemical reaction.
To work with such a tool, durable rubber gloves are needed. Not our kitchens. Take an ordinary sponge and start washing the pan after it soaks in this solution.
A bucket with such a solution is dangerous. Keep away from children and animals. And put the lid on the bucket.
This method is good for cleaning from burning, but rust may remain.

Soda, vinegar, table salt and citric acid are the main fighters against burning at home. All of the cleaning methods below are great for cast iron pans. To help get rid of soot from the outside, we will have a steel basin. He must be suitable diameter to fit the pan.
Put the pan and water in a bowl so that it hides the entire pan. In 2 liters of water, add a glass of acetic acid and half a glass of citric acid. When the liquid boils, transfer to a slow fire. After 15 minutes, the hateful raid will begin to succumb. Take out the pan and clean the soot as best you can. Our task at this stage is only to break the integrity of the soot so that the vinegar penetrates deeper. Put the skillet back. You can add a couple of tablespoons of soda to the solution. Let it simmer for another 15-20 minutes. Wash it all away hot water and use a steel sponge to clean off the softened layer. This is a fairly strong remedy, if necessary, can be repeated. Work carefully and wear gloves.

For those who want to get rid of carbon deposits and rust at the same time, an electrolysis unit can be used. It is unlikely that you have such a device at home 😉 But motorists always have a charger at hand. Therefore, this method is more suitable for men and lovers of experiments.
Lower the pan into Plastic container filled with 4.5 liters of water with 1 tbsp. soda. There is also a steel baking sheet or a suitable plate.
Attach the red clip to the steel pan and the negative black clip to the pan. Turn on 10 amps. In the photo, only part of the pan is submerged in water. It is this part that faces the steel plate that will be cleaned. Therefore, turn the pan with the dirty surface towards it. The closer the pan is to the steel plate, the better the reaction will be. But you can’t touch these surfaces, otherwise it won’t work.
You will know that the process has started when cloudy bubbles appear between the steel plate and the cast iron.
Once the job is done, scrape off all the carbon and rust. Everything is ready!

You can also boil the dishes in in large numbers special solution. It is prepared from silicate glue, laundry soap and soda ash. These components are added to a bucket of water, for such an amount it is worth taking half a kilogram of soda, one hundred grams of soap and one hundred milliliters of glue.
A bucket or other container is put on fire, and then contaminated pans are placed there. Boil the composition over low heat for at least half an hour, and then remove the appliances. As a result, all the soot will remain in the solution, and the kitchen utensils will become perfectly clean, all that remains is to rub them lightly.

It is not at all necessary to look for methods on how to wash a non-stick pan from soot on your own, if you first take care of the condition of the kitchen utensils. There are some useful tips, which will help to avoid contamination on the surface of the pan.
1. After each cooking, the dishes are washed not only from the inside, but also from the outside. If necessary, outer side cleaned with a brush and abrasive products. This approach will prevent more serious plaque from forming, which will later be difficult to remove.
2. Also, do not heat the dishes above 250 degrees, in this case, the destruction of the non-stick coating may occur. This subsequently leads to the fact that the food burns to the bottom, and it is quite difficult to remove it.
3. In the process of cooking food on a Teflon coating, do not use metal spoons and spatulas, they scratch the surface of the pan, damaging the non-stick layer. Fat will penetrate into small cracks, this will lead not only to pollution, but also to an unpleasant odor.
It is strictly forbidden to clean aluminum products with sandpaper. This not only spoils the appearance of kitchen utensils, but also harms health. The fact is that during processing, the metal begins to oxidize, and substances enter the body along with food.
Any abrasive compounds are strictly prohibited for cleaning Teflon, ceramic and aluminum coating. Small particles destroy the coating, making it unusable. Do not wash the pans in the dishwasher too often, it can also damage the coating.

Before you understand how to clean the pan, you need to know its causes. And also what it is. Soot itself is a layer of black or Brown color. Outside it is quite loose, but inside it is dense. In other words, soot is burnt fat that has eaten into the surface of the pan after frying food.
It is eaten gradually: after each use, the burnt fat "grows" on the surface, forming a very dense layer. There will be carbon deposits even if the pan is thoroughly washed after each cooking.
Not immediately, gradually it appears not only at the bottom, but also on the sides. A hard grin is formed, which is very difficult to get rid of. It is necessary to periodically wash the pan and clean it from soot. Otherwise, you can soon lose a pleasant appearance and you can throw it away.
Before you wash the pan from soot, you should consider the material from which it is made. Each metal requires its own care.
aluminum frying pan
The thinnest material requiring special treatment is aluminum. To save beautiful view dishes and not to spoil it during cleaning, you should follow some recommendations:
1. Do not clean carbon deposits with sponges with metal bases and hard brushes, as they leave scratches when cleaning. Can also damage metal coarse salt, sand and sandpaper.
2. Do not use products containing acids and alkalis. Otherwise, dark spots will remain on the pan, and it will lose its original luster.
3. It is best to wash off the newly formed fat manually. In the dishwasher, the pan will darken and tarnish.
You can clean the pan with: citric acid, soda, soda ash and silicate glue.

Vinegar. Table vinegar can help clean the pan from soot. First you need to dilute vinegar with water in a ratio of 1: 3. Pour the resulting concentrate into a pan. After that, leave the pan on low heat for three to five hours. It is necessary to periodically add the concentration to the pan, since when boiling it will gradually evaporate.
After that, it will be very easy to clean the pan: just scrape it off with a stiff brush. This method has only one negative moment. Everything smells of vinegar: both the room and the frying pan. The apartment will have to be thoroughly ventilated, and it is better to boil the pan with soda and lemon juice.
